How they compare
Israel currently reports 57 against 56 in Italy, a difference of 1.
Across all 53 years both countries report, Israel has been ahead every year.
Israel ranks 17th and Italy ranks 18th of 47 countries.
Israel has averaged higher in every one of the 6 decades both report.
